Let’s solve this step by step.

We are converting distances from kilometres (km) to metres (m).
Remember:
→ 1 kilometre = 1000 metres
So, to convert km to m, we multiply the number of kilometres by 1000.

The map shows these distances between places:

- Scratchy Bottom to Durdle Door → 0.8 km
- Durdle Door to Lulworth Cove → 4.1 km
- Lulworth Cove to Mupe Bay → 1.7 km
- Mupe Bay to Tyneham → 3.7 km

Now let’s answer each question one by one.

---

1. It is _________ metres from Scratchy Bottom to Durdle Door.

Distance = 0.8 km
Convert to metres: 0.8 × 1000 = 800 metres

---

2. It is _________ metres from Durdle Door to Lulworth Cove.

Distance = 4.1 km
Convert to metres: 4.1 × 1000 = 4100 metres

---

3. It is _________ metres from Lulworth Cove to Mupe Bay.

Distance = 1.7 km
Convert to metres: 1.7 × 1000 = 1700 metres

---

4. It is _________ metres from Mupe Bay to Tyneham.

Distance = 3.7 km
Convert to metres: 3.7 × 1000 = 3700 metres

---

5. It is _________ metres from Scratchy Bottom to Mupe Bay.

This means adding up:
Scratchy Bottom → Durdle Door → Lulworth Cove → Mupe Bay
= 0.8 + 4.1 + 1.7 = 6.6 km
Convert to metres: 6.6 × 1000 = 6600 metres

---

6. It is _________ metres from Durdle Door to Tyneham.

Add:
Durdle Door → Lulworth Cove → Mupe Bay → Tyneham
= 4.1 + 1.7 + 3.7 = 9.5 km
Convert to metres: 9.5 × 1000 = 9500 metres

---

7. It is _________ metres from Scratchy Bottom to Lulworth Cove.

Add:
Scratchy Bottom → Durdle Door → Lulworth Cove
= 0.8 + 4.1 = 4.9 km
Convert to metres: 4.9 × 1000 = 4900 metres

---

8. It is _________ metres from Lulworth Cove to Tyneham.

Add:
Lulworth Cove → Mupe Bay → Tyneham
= 1.7 + 3.7 = 5.4 km
Convert to metres: 5.4 × 1000 = 5400 metres

---

9. It is _________ metres from Scratchy Bottom to Tyneham.

Add all segments:
0.8 + 4.1 + 1.7 + 3.7 = 10.3 km
Convert to metres: 10.3 × 1000 = 10300 metres

---

Final Answer:
1. 800
2. 4100
3. 1700
4. 3700
5. 6600
6. 9500
7. 4900
8. 5400
9. 10300
